 Getting Ready for your First Skydive

At Carolina Sky Sports we want your first skydive to be safe, memorable, and most of all, enjoyable.  Our 35 years of experience has taught us many valuable lessons, in this regard.  We are constantly improving our facilities, equipment, and training methods to meet this goal.  Years ago, we helped develop the tandem progression training method to train new skydivers and introduce the sport of skydiving to as many people as possible.  Whether you decide to learn the sport of skydiving or just do one jump, your first tandem skydive is Level 1 of our 10 jump instructional program.  For legal reasons and limitations of the gear you must be 18 years of age, weigh less than 200 pounds, with height and weight proportional.

  • The Day Of Your Skydive
    • Wear soft soled tennis shoes and clothing appropriate for the weather.
    • Drink plenty of water and eat normally.
    • Plan to show up 15 minutes prior to your reservation time.
  • When You Arrive
    • Check in at the front desk and we will help you fill out the necessary paperwork.
    • One of our USPA Instructors will brief you on the equipment and technique for tandem parachute freefall and landing.
  • 15 Minute Call
    • Once you are called to the gearing room, our staff will outfit you with all the gear you need to make your skydive, you will meet your instructor and your cameraman.
    • You will board one of our awesome airplanes, takeoff from our private runway, and climb to exit altitude.
  • Climbing To Altitude
    • On the way to exit altitude your instructor will go over the skydive, answer any questions you may have, and prepare the equipment for your adventure.
    • Once you are securely attached to your instructor, the door will be opened and experienced jumpers will begin to exit the aircraft.
  • The Skydive
    • If you have a cameraman, they will climb outside the aircraft.  Meanwhile, you and your instructor will move to the edge of the door and then it’s Ready, Set, Go!!
    • The freefall portion of your skydive is an exhilarating 60 seconds of 120 M.P.H. freefall where you and your instructor will perform turning maneuvers and at the appropriate altitude, your instructor will open your parachute.
  • The Parachute Ride
    • When your instructor opens the parachute, the freefall is over but the adventure is not.  Maybe it is the difference in noise or speed, but most people describe this as overwhelmingly “Peaceful”.
    • After a 6 minute scenic parachute ride you and your instructor will land back where it all began.

  • After the Skydive
    • After the jump, our staff will assist you out of the gear, and your instructor will talk with you about the skydive.
    • If you purchased a DVD movie and still pictures of your skydive, the videographer will give you either the roll of 35mm film or photos on CD, and if time permits, professionally edit the DVD movie.
